使用 GroupDocs.Conversion for .NET 有效率地將 MHTML 轉換為 LaTeX (TEX)
介紹
在數位時代,有效率地轉換基於 Web 的文件對於開發者和企業來說至關重要。您是否曾面臨將 MHTML 文件轉換為專業的 TEX 文件的難題?透過 GroupDocs.Conversion for .NET,流程變得無縫銜接,輕鬆實現 MHTML 到 LaTeX (TEX) 的自動化轉換。
本教學將引導您在 .NET 環境中使用 GroupDocs.Conversion。透過學習本教程,您將學習如何轉換文件格式並增強應用程式的功能。
您將學到什麼:
- 設定並使用 GroupDocs.Conversion for .NET
- 將 MHTML 檔案轉換為 TEX 格式的逐步說明
- 優化轉換效能的技術
讓我們開始吧!首先,請確保您已滿足此功能所需的先決條件。
先決條件
開始之前,請確保您已:
- 所需的庫和版本: GroupDocs.Conversion 適用於 .NET 版本 25.3.0 或更高版本。
- 環境設定要求: 與 .NET Framework 或 .NET Core 相容的開發環境。
- 知識前提: 對 C# 程式設計有基本的了解。
為 .NET 設定 GroupDocs.Conversion
若要開始使用 GroupDocs.Conversion,請在專案中安裝該程式庫。操作方法如下:
NuGet 套件管理器控制台
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I
dotnet add package GroupDocs.Conversion --version 25.3.0
許可證獲取
GroupDocs 提供免費試用和臨時許可證,方便使用者全面測試其軟體。如需長期使用,則需要購買許可證。
- 免費試用: 免費使用有限的功能。
- 臨時執照: 請求方式 臨時執照.
- 購買: 取得完整許可證 購買 GroupDocs.
基本初始化和設定
安裝套件後,在 C# 專案中初始化 GroupDocs.Conversion。以下是一個簡單的設定:
using System;
using GroupDocs.Conversion;
class Program
{
static void Main(string[] args)
{
// 初始化轉換處理程序
using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Y/sample.mhtml"))
{
Console.WriteLine("GroupDocs.Conversion is ready to use.");
}
}
}
實施指南
現在,讓我們探索如何將 MHTML 檔案轉換為 TEX 格式。
載入來源 MHTML 文件
首先將來源 MHTML 檔案載入到轉換器中。指定文檔的路徑:
string documentPath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.mhtml");
定義輸出目錄和檔案路徑
指定轉換後的 TEX 檔案的儲存位置:
string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putFolder, "mhtml-converted-to.tex");
設定轉換選項
定義將 MHTML 轉換為 TEX 格式的轉換選項。指定格式類型和任何其他配置:
using (var converter = new Converter(documentPath))
{
var options = new PageDescriptionLanguageConvertOptions { Format = GroupDocs.Conversion.FileTypes.PageDescriptionLanguageFileType.Tex };
}
執行轉換
執行轉換並儲存輸出檔:
converter.Convert(outputFile, options);
故障排除提示
- 確保文件路徑正確,以避免「找不到文件」錯誤。
- 驗證 GroupDocs.Conversion 是否獲得正確許可;否則,您可能會面臨限制。
實際應用
GroupDocs.Conversion 可以整合到各種場景中:
- 自動報告產生: 將 MHTML 格式的基於 Web 的報告轉換為 TEX,以獲得高品質的列印輸出。
- 資料擷取與分析: 將複雜的 HTML 文件轉換為 TEX,以便於資料操作。
- 學術出版: 透過將線上文章從 MHTML 轉換為 TEX 來協助研究人員提交期刊。
性能考慮
為了優化使用 GroupDocs.Conversion 時的效能:
- 使用高效的文件處理技術來最大限度地減少記憶體使用。
- 分析您的應用程式以識別並解決轉換瓶頸。
- 遵循 .NET 記憶體管理的最佳實踐,例如正確處理物件。
結論
現在,您已經掌握如何使用 GroupDocs.Conversion for .NET 將 MHTML 檔案轉換為 TEX 格式。這款強大的工具可以增強您應用程式的文件處理能力。
後續步驟: 探索 GroupDocs.Conversion 的更多功能,並考慮將其整合到您的專案中,以獲得強大的文件管理解決方案。
試試: 請按照本教學中概述的步驟,立即在您自己的 .NET 應用程式中將 MHTML 轉換為 TEX 格式!
常見問題部分
- 什麼是 GroupDocs.Conversion?
- 一個使開發人員能夠使用 .NET 轉換各種文件格式的程式庫。
- 我可以使用 GroupDocs.Conversion 轉換其他格式嗎?
- 是的,它支援 MHTML 和 TEX 之外的多種檔案格式。
- 轉換過程中如何處理大檔案?
- 實施有效的記憶體管理實踐,並在必要時考慮拆分大型文件。
- 是否支援基於雲端的轉換?
- GroupDocs 提供可與其 .NET 程式庫整合的雲端解決方案,以實現可擴充的文件處理。
- 使用 GroupDocs.Conversion 的系統需求是什麼?
- 與支援 .NET Framework 或 .NET Core 4.6.1 及以上版本的任何環境相容。
資源
- 文件: GroupDocs 轉換文檔
- API 參考: API 參考
- 下載: 發佈下載
- 購買: 購買 GroupDocs
- 免費試用: 試用免費版本
- 臨時執照: 申請臨時許可證
- 支持: GroupDocs 論壇